The phrase "fine gentlemen" may bring to mind a group of well-dressed, cultured men who exude sophistication and class. However, there are plenty of synonyms one could use to describe a similar group of individuals. For example, one might use words like "refined," "distinguished," "suave," or "urbane" to paint a picture of this type of man. Other options could include "polished," "elegant," "charming," or "debonair." All of these words convey a certain level of sophistication, grace, and style, and could be used effectively to describe a group of "fine gentlemen".
